## Fix audio drift in Hallwright guide app

Fixes stuttering playback reported by visitors at the Verrow Gallery exhibit. Root cause: buffer underruns on older devices when switching tracks near beacons. Support team: tell users to update; no settings changes needed on their end. This PR enlarges the prefetch buffer and adds a beacon debounce. The tuned values are listed here.

tuning table, fajop-hafog:
WEIGHTS = {
    "soriel": 277,
    "belael": 101,
}

Alert: Read-replica lag exceeded threshold. This alarm fires when replication delay on the Quillbase read replicas passes 30 seconds, which can cause plugin queries to return stale records. Plugins built on the Fernley SDK should treat reads as eventually consistent during this window and avoid retry storms against the primary. The alarm clears automatically once lag drops below 10 seconds for five minutes. Guidance on lag-tolerant query patterns for plugin authors is documented on the page below.

operations page: https://jenkins.torvadyn.local/build/deploy/display/pages/611247f0a622ae80

During review of the staging rollout, I found the kiosk watchdog env file diverges from the documented template. `WD_HEARTBEAT_SECS` is set to 600 instead of 30, so hung kiosks in the Delorne pilot sat unrecovered for ten minutes. Additionally, `WD_RESTART_MODE` is missing entirely, causing the watchdog to fall back to a hard reboot. Please verify both values against the template before approving. Note the watchdog also reports to the fleet monitor using a credential, which the file sets on the next line.

sealed setting: RELAY_SECRET13=91252ccb76f7d

Leadership Review Briefing — Marlowe District Sales

Quick one before Thursday's review: Marlowe district finished at 103% of plan, mostly on the Bryntor refresh cycle. Coastal accounts are soft — churn ticked up, and Dena's team thinks pricing is the culprit. Pipeline for next quarter looks healthy but back-loaded. Come ready to defend your forecasts. There's one strategic item you should read first, just below.

internal memo for tagef-hadup: Gross margin on Ulaath came in at 15 percent against a plan of 5 percent. Only 7 of the 120 pilot accounts renewed Ulaath, so a churn review is set for October 15.